Fr Brian McCoy, Provincial Superior of the Australian Province of the Society of Jesus, discusses some of the key aspects of Ignatian spirituality, his mission work experience in Alice Springs, and the distinctly Ignatian call from His Holiness Pope Francis, inviting us all to experience an ever deepening relationship with God’s creation. Through anecdotes from his time travelling with the Aboriginal people and his work as parish priest for four desert communities Fr McCoy reflects on the encounter of Christianity and new cultures.

“One of the greatest challenges in modern times, as in any missionary or Christian endeavour, is to understand that God is actively present and has been well and truly before we arrived. Our task is not to bring Jesus Christ, but to allow his presence and life to be revealed.” – Fr Brian McCoy SJ.
